Caterham adds Italian Giovesi to development program
Caterham has named Kevin Giovesi as the second addition to its new Driver Development Program. Giovesi is currently in his second season of Auto GP - a series won by Felipe Massa and Romain Grosjean in previous years - and lies fourth in the drivers' championship with Eurotech Engineering. He previously won the 2012 European F3 Open Copa Class championship.
